What Is A Court-Martial?
Answer
The military has a different justice system from civilians. Generally, court-martial cases involve a pretrial investigation; after, a report is delivered to the accused's commanders. The commanders will each have a say in determining whether or not a court-martial is necessary. However, the court-martial conveying authority will have the final say. The three types of courts-martial include: summary, general and special.

What Types Of Crimes Can Result In A Court-Martial?
Answer
Common civilian crimes that are tried in courts-martial include: adultery, sexual assault, drug crimes, larceny, murder, assault and battery. The most common military crimes resulting in courts-martial include: absent without leave (AWOL), dereliction of duty, adultery, failure to obey an order and desertion.
